Abstract

One of the progressive directions in the development of mechanization and automation of mine transport is the complete conveyorization of transport from the loading face to the bunkers on the surface. However, it is difficult to carry out complete conveyorization, because for one link of the transport scheme – along vertical shafts – has not yet been developed a sufficiently economical and reliable method of conveyor transport ...
